QUALIFICATIONS:
- High School Diploma or equivalent.
- A minimum of two years’ experience on repair and overhaul of landing gears.
- Ability to use measuring equipment to include calipers, micrometers, gauges, and digital multi-meters.
- Ability to read blueprints and drawings.
- Working knowledge of FAA repair, overhaul, and testing procedures.
- Able to lift, support and move 40 pounds.
- Familiarity of Lean/Sigma processes in a manufacturing environment preferred.
- A & P or Airman’s Certificate desired.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Disassembles, inspects, measures, repairs, assembles, tests and troubleshoots landing gear assemblies and sub-assemblies.
- Tracks and maintains accountability for all issued equipment and materials required to perform essential elements of the job.
- Performs all work according to all applicable governmental, manufacturer, and company procedures.
- Develops continuous improvement ideas applicable to company-wide processes and participates in working groups implementing those actions.
- Participates and works closely with others in a team environment to create a positive environment focused on quality and customer driven delivery expectations.
- Practices good housekeeping at all times.
- Ensures safety policies are followed and adhered to at all times.
- All other duties as required.
